2010-11-18 15 views

Répondre

0

J'ai eu du mal avec cela aussi et la façon dont je surmonta était en créant une fonction

Public Shared Function FormatSSN(sSSN As String) As String 
sSSN = sSSN.Replace(" ", "").Replace("-", "") 
If sSSN = "" OrElse sSSN.Length <> 9 Then 
    sSSN = "000000000" 
End If 
If sSSN.Length = 9 Then 
    sSSN = sSSN.Substring(0, 3) & "-" & sSSN.Substring(3, 2) & "-" & sSSN.Substring(5, 4) 
End If 
Return sSSN 
End Function 

Ensuite, vous pouvez l'appeler comme ceci:

<asp:Label ID="LblSSN" runat="server" text='<%FormatSSN(Eval("SSN"))'></asp:Label> 
+0

salut ... zeroef ... merci pour la réponse ... ça marche bien ... –